Gordon Ramsay reacts to claims dog pooed inside his London restaurant

Gordon Ramsay has hit back at claims that a dog pooed in the middle of his London restaurant.

Influencer Gizzelle Cade claimed another diner’s pooch urinated and defecated inside at Gordon Ramsay Street Pizza in Battersea.

In a now-viral video, the furious diner branded the restaurant “hell’s kitchen” in reference to Ramsay’s famous show and claimed staff did nothing after she alerted them to the dog’s alleged activities.

The clip showed a small sausage dog on a puppy pad but did not show it doing its business - although she claimed it did.

Ramsay, 59, has now hit out at the accusations, insisting CCTV footage shows that “under no circumstances” did the dog make a mess.

The TV chef branded the allegations “over-exaggerated” when asked about the incident by TMZ in New York City.

He told the reporter: “What we have seen is the CCTV footage and under no circumstances did the dog do a pee or poo.

“Over-exaggerated as always, clickbait,” he added, before thanking the interviewer for their “honesty”.

Ramsay - who recently appeared in his own Netflix docuseries - also asserted that dogs are “welcome” outside on the terrace of the restaurant.

Cade went viral on TikTok after sharing a video about why people should “never” go to Ramsay’s restaurant.

Standing outside the venue, she said: “I’m sitting at this restaurant enjoying a beautiful evening with my husband and my newborn baby, and I look up, and I see some woman with her dog on a wee wee pad taking a p*** and a s**t.

“I tell the waitress about this, and she doesn't do anything about it. The manager was there the entire time, he said nothing.

“I still paid the bill, but I'm telling you now, do not come to this restaurant, they allow dogs to s**t and p*** where you are eating.

“Beyond disgusting.”

The video sparked intense criticism from people online, with some labelling it as “disgusting” and incredibly unsanitary.
